## Authentication

The Chronoguard build system signs agent requests with time-bound credentials, so clock skew between build agents is a direct security concern. Tokens issued by the Larkspur authority expire after five minutes, and any agent drifting more than thirty seconds will see signature rejections rather than silent acceptance — this is intentional. Reviewers should verify that all agents sync against the internal time service before provisioning. Agent requests authenticate using the token below.

session JWT of yaguf-tahop = eyJhbGciOiJIUzI1NiIsInR5cCI6IkpXVCJ9.eyJzdWIiOiIIvtUmFqQ_4In0.rjsW2NuF59R8

Welcome to the FareForge team. FareForge is the rules engine that computes shipping fees for all Lunavale storefronts. Rules are authored in a sandboxed DSL, evaluated server-side, and never accept raw customer input. Audit logs for rule changes are retained for two years. For the threat model and data-flow diagrams, see the internal review page below.

dashboard of taduf-yagap = https://confluence.tolvaqsys.internal/display/display/projects/display

Minutes — Management Meeting, Velsora Expansion. Attendees: all department heads. Tomas walked us through the Norbridge region plan: local hiring first, warehouse lease by Q3, marketing push after. Finance flagged currency exposure; Priya will model it by Friday. Legal is still checking distribution rules. General mood: cautiously keen. Next check-in in three weeks. The confidential commercial detail is set out below.

internal memo for bawep-haweg: Zorvanox Systems is in early talks to buy Weniusek Systems for about $23.3 million. The Ralax launch date is October 4, and nothing goes to the press before then.